About Illinois State University

Established in 1857 as Illinois State Normal University, Illinois State University (ISU) holds a distinguished legacy as the oldest public university in Illinois. Rooted in a commitment to excellence in education, ISU stands as a beacon for teacher training, consistently ranked among the top ten largest producers of educators in the nation by the American Association of Colleges of Teacher Education. With a focus on fostering academic rigor and research prowess, the university has earned its place among "R2: Doctoral Universities – High research activity," showcasing its dedication to scholarly exploration and advancement.

Notably, Illinois State University boasts a diverse array of programs across undergraduate, graduate, and doctoral levels, totaling over 260 offerings. Among its highly sought-after disciplines, the business programs stand out, drawing significant enrollment and recognition. Particularly, the Insurance program has garnered acclaim, securing the 8th position in the US News & World Report's 2022 rankings.

Illinois State University is located in Normal, Illinois. It is a public institution.

Across the 164 courses at Illinois State University with a published fee, tuition runs from ₹4.35 lakh to ₹43.64 lakh a year in rupees. Living costs, visa fees and insurance are separate, and fees are revised each intake.

Yes. Indian students apply as international applicants, which normally means academic transcripts, an English test score, a statement of purpose and proof of funds for the visa. Deadlines follow the intake you are applying for rather than the Indian academic year.
